Abstract
The utility model provides a kind of energy-saving environmental protection industrial use in waste water treatment blender, including accumulator, cleans brush device, and paddle device goes out water screen; bottom leg, agitating shaft, inlet strainer, protective cover of intaking, motor; control cabinet, switch, solar panels, shell and photovoltaic controller.The setting of the utility model guard bar and water hole advantageously reduces auger leaf in the spoilage using process;The setting for cleaning brushing piece is conducive to clean sewage treatment equipment;The setting of solar panels and accumulator advantageously reduces the waste of electric power energy, is more energy-saving and environmentally friendly;The setting of damping spring advantageously reduces the risk of blender vibrations damage body, reduces the expense expenditure of maintained equipment;Inlet strainer and the setting for going out water screen, are conducive to that waste water is filtered for multiple times, and the garbage classification in waste water is handled.

Operation principle
In the utility model, the absorption solar energy of solar panels 12 is translated into electric energy and is stored in accumulator 1, is motor
9 provide electric energy;After industrial wastewater enters blender from water inlet protective cover 8, motor 9 drives agitating shaft 6 to rotate, so that
It cleans brush device 2 and paddle device 3 drives waste water stirring, after the completion of stirring, waste water can be flowed out from going out from water screen 4;It stirs
During mixing, the damping spring 53 of bottom leg 5 can play the role of good damping noise reduction.
